Crystal structure of the product Bacillus anthracis glmS ribozyme

Template:ABSTRACT PUBMED 19228039

About this Structure

3g9c is a 12 chain structure of Nucleoprotein and Ribozyme with sequence from Homo sapiens. Full crystallographic information is available from OCA.
